I'll Be Waiting for You in Another World

Ji Aier sat up and looked at this strange place. Suddenly, she felt a sense of security. In a completely unfamiliar place, she could forget all her troubles, without any pain or worry.

Ji Aier opened the door and peeked out. The corridor was quiet. She walked out, still barefoot, wearing a white gauzy nightgown. She gave people a sense of being like a ghost.

As she went downstairs, Ji Aier heard very soft music coming from the end of the corridor. She couldn't help but walk towards that place. She didn't know it was Raymond's study.

Ji Aier looked at the man in front of her whose gaze shifted from the book to her and who had eyes as green as emeralds. She didn't feel the slightest bit of fear, just looking at him quietly.

"Are you feeling better?" Raymond asked her with a smile. He thought that this seemingly very delicate girl must be the one who fainted in front of his car. Although this was the first time he had seen her clearly, he was sure of it. Because there wouldn't be any strangers here except her.

Ji Aier nodded but still didn't speak. She continued to look at him, directly into his eyes. He made her feel like she was meeting a family member, even though they were so different.

"If you want to talk to me, have a seat here," Raymond felt a bit awkward being stared at like this, as if he were a thief.

Ji Aier walked in, but she didn't sit on the chair beside Raymond. Instead, she looked at the books on his bookshelf. He had so many books! she thought.

Then she saw a book titled *I'm in Another World*.

"If you like it, I can lend it to you," Raymond said when he saw that Ji Aier's gaze was fixed on that book.

Ji Aier shook her head because in her heart, she was already in another world.

"You fainted, so we brought you back. We have no other intentions," Raymond thought that she didn't speak because she didn't trust them.

Ji Aier still shook her head and then showed a smile like a ray of winter sunshine. It was like the warmth that could penetrate the thick clouds and shine on the snow.

She looked very beautiful when she smiled, Raymond thought. It was a pity that she couldn't speak. Maybe this was like the incomplete beauty of Venus.

In the evening, she had dinner with him. She still had porridge because, just having recovered from a serious illness, she needed to pay attention to her diet. And he had a macaroni set meal.

After Ji Aier finished eating, she wiped her mouth and then showed a smile like that of a baby. Raymond also smiled. She really reminded him of his sister whom he had never met. If he found his sister, she would probably be around this age.

"Can you tell me your name?" Raymond asked because he still didn't know her name.

Ji Aier continued to look at him and didn't answer.

"If it's inconvenient for you to say, that's okay," Raymond didn't want to force her.

Ji Aier made a circle in the air and then made a sleeping gesture. She wanted him to know that she was someone who needed to fall asleep and never wake up.

"If you don't mind, I'll call you Siwei from now on," Raymond said. Siwei was the name of the Sleeping Beauty in the legend.

Ji Aier nodded. She had a new name, a new life. She would forget the past and welcome the future.
